Proportional-integral control of fan speed to maintain constant discharge pressure.
Author(s) : KRAKOW K. I., LIN S.
Summary
Values of the proportional-integral coefficients required to implement the control method are related to the pressure and volumetric flow rate characteristics of the fan and of the air distribution system. The proportional-integral coefficients and the sampling interval must be carefully selected to avoid system instabilities. A numerical model of a system consisting of an air distribution system, a fan, a fan motor, an inverter, and a proportional-integral controller is developed. The numerical model may be used to verify the suitability of the selected proportional-integral constants and sampling interval.
